Lawn Weed Treatment in Ventura County, CA

Lawn weed treatment services focus on managing and removing unwanted weeds that can invade and disrupt the health of a residential lawn. These services typically include targeted application of herbicides designed to eliminate common weeds such as dandelions, clover, crabgrass, and other invasive plants. Projects may range from treating small lawns to larger landscaped areas, ensuring that the turf remains healthy, vibrant, and free of unsightly weeds. Property owners often seek these treatments to improve curb appeal, maintain a lush green appearance, and prevent weeds from competing with desirable grass and plants.

Before requesting lawn weed treatment services, property owners usually want to understand the types of weeds present and the best methods for control. It’s helpful to know the current condition of the lawn, including any existing weed infestations and the overall health of the grass. Additionally, questions about the timing of treatments, safety for children and pets, and how to maintain a weed-free lawn afterward are common considerations. Cl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the treatment aligns with the specific needs of the property.

Project Types

Common Lawn Weed Treatment Jobs

Weed control applications - targeted treatments to reduce common lawn weeds effectively.

Pre-emergent weed prevention - applications that stop weed seeds from germinating in the lawn.

Post-emergent weed removal - treatments designed to eliminate existing weeds without harming grass.

Selective herbicide services - options to target specific weeds while protecting desirable grass.

Seasonal weed management - customized plans to control weeds during peak growth periods.

Lawn health improvement - services that promote a dense, weed-resistant turf.

FAQ

Lawn Weed Treatment Questions

What types of weeds can be treated? A variety of common lawn weeds, including broadleaf and grassy types, can be targeted with treatment services.

When is the best time for weed treatment? The optimal time is during active growing seasons, typically in spring and early summer, for effective control.

Are treatments safe for children and pets? Most treatments are formulated to be safe when applied as directed, but it’s advisable to keep children and pets off the lawn temporarily after application.

How often should weed treatments be applied? Regular treatments are recommended during the growing season to maintain weed control and promote healthy grass growth.
